Jobcon Logo Job Description :

Technology Finance Business ManagerJoin our team as a Technology Finance Business Manager, where you will partner with senior technology managers to build financial plans, drive transparency, and support large-scale productivity initiatives. This high-impact role offers the opportunity to influence technology expense management and deliver insights to senior leadership.As a Technology Finance Business Manager within the Commercial & Investment Bank, you will collaborate with senior management to develop financial plans, analyze performance, and identify cost-saving opportunities. Your role involves managing headcount and financial processes, providing executive reporting, and supporting monthly and annual planning cycles.Job Responsibilities:Partner with senior technology managers to build financial plans and conduct budget, forecast, and variance analysis.Assist in interpreting performance vs. plan and financial forecasting results.Ensure processes provide transparency on expenses, focusing on key drivers.Support large-scale productivity agendas and identify cost-saving opportunities.Provide insight and transparency around technology expenses, delivery schedules, and resource agendas.Deliver management and client reporting, focusing on business unit performance against objectives.Proactively highlight issues and risks, derive solutions, and drive remedies to completion.Build strong relationships with Controlling, P&A, and Strategy teams.Manage headcount and financial processes, including monthly forecasting and annual planning.Oversee the monthly financial reporting process, including executive management reporting.Apply knowledge of FinOps and AWS costing methodologies to financial management.Required Qualifications, Capabilities, and Skills:Bachelor's degree in Business, Finance, Economics, or related area.3 years of experience in Technology Business Management and Financial Management.Prior experience in Business Management or COO role.Proven experience delivering timely, high-quality presentations and reporting.Excellent communication, organization, and project management skills.Intermediate to advanced proficiency in MS Office tools (Excel, PowerPoint, Pivot Tables).Self-motivated, tenacious, and able to work independently.Excellent written and oral communication skills.Strong time management and prioritization skills.Attention to detail with a continuous focus on design excellence.Preferred Qualifications, Capabilities, and Skills:Experience with FinOps and AWS costing methodologies.
